U.S. workers transport lumber to mills through flowing water stream in Northern forests of the United States.

Forests being converted to lumber in Northern forest of the United States. Logs piled along the banks of a stream for transportation. The stream carries these logs down to the mill. Lumber jacks prevent the logs from jamming in the flowing stream. A group of workers break a log jam. The workers blast a dynamite to break the jam.

Roosevelt wins 1944 United States Presidential Election during WWII

Newspaper boy peddling newspapers with headline "Nip and Tuck Race." View of Times Square in New York City during WW2. Shops in Times Square with barricades to prevent vandalism by crowds. View of Times Building. An Asian man and a White man standing together while checking for election updates from Times Building. Election officials and staff open a machine processing election returns from the small towns from the Eastern United States. Election official opens a Perfection ballot box. Radio announcer with CBS microphone, possibly Bob Trout, broadcasts updates as votes are tabulated. Volunteers tabulate results. Woman's hand seen turning on radio. United States soldiers based in Italy and France listen to radio to hear that current United States President and Democratic party candidate Franklin D. Roosevelt was leading race. Two United States soldiers smiling as they hear the news. WEAF Radio announcer broadcasts election returns from the west coast. An American family listening to the radio in their living room. An American family, with a picture of a serviceman on top of radio, listens to the news that Roosevelt won. Zipper marquee on Times building announcing election returns. Crowds gathering in Times Square New York. Americans celebrated the victory in New York. View of the Times Square at night. American civilians and soldiers celebrate the victory of United States President Franklin D. Roosevelt’s fourth term in office.

Mine workers board a man-car inside a copper mine in Northern Michigan, USA.

View of a copper mine in Northern Michigan, USA. A shift of miners transported to underground stope via man-cars. Miners board the man car. The car descends down the mine. Travel shots of the haulage tracks running inside the drift. Timber blocks support the ceiling of the drift.
